"Pharmaceuticals have become an increasingly important part of modern medicine, and our seniors shouldn't have to worry about whether they can afford the medicines they need to stay healthy and maintain their independence"
About this Quote
The real work happens in the pivot to “our seniors,” a possessive that turns an economic constituency into a moral community. It’s an appeal designed to disarm partisan reflexes: seniors are cast as people who’ve earned security, not consumers negotiating prices. “Shouldn’t have to worry” targets the psychological toll as much as the bill itself; the villain isn’t just high cost, it’s the constant low-grade fear that a refill might threaten rent, groceries, or stability.
Then comes the shrewd ideological bridge: “stay healthy and maintain their independence.” Independence is a word that plays well across political audiences, especially from a Republican politician. It recasts assistance not as dependency but as the very thing that prevents it - pay for meds now or pay later in hospitalizations, nursing homes, and family caregivers stretched thin. Subtext: drug affordability is both compassionate and fiscally rational.
Contextually, this sits squarely in the era of Medicare Part D and recurring fights over price negotiation and coverage gaps. It’s a careful attempt to signal protection without naming the mechanism, leaving room to sound generous while keeping policy options strategically vague.
